Unique Henning Kjaernulf Style Glazed Display Cabinet in Solid Oak 1970s
This is a truly special glazed display cabinet, made in solid oak somewhere in the 1970s.
Wonderful castle like design with battlements on top, arched windows with bevelled glass and a wonderfully scalloped base with ball feet. Resembles works by Henning Kjaernulf. Please note the cord lined windows and the mirror on the inside of the cabinet.
Great quality and execution. A unique piece: it was made by a skilled cabinetmaker for a private client.
A practical piece also, with lots of space to display a collection.
Comes in a very good and original condition.
Dimensions: W. 79 x D. 38 x H. 179 cm -
